首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

如何禁用django recapture以进行测试或其他操作?

Django Recaptcha是一种用于防止恶意机器人攻击的验证码机制。然而,在进行测试或其他操作时,禁用Recaptcha可能是必要的。以下是禁用Django Recaptcha的方法:

  1. 配置文件设置:在Django的配置文件(例如settings.py)中找到RECAPTCHA_PUBLIC_KEYRECAPTCHA_PRIVATE_KEY这两个配置项,将其值设置为一个无效的Recaptcha密钥或者将其注释掉。这将导致Recaptcha验证无法通过,从而禁用Recaptcha功能。
  2. 示例代码:
  3. 示例代码:
  4. 临时覆盖设置:如果你想在特定的测试代码或操作中禁用Recaptcha,你可以在代码中覆盖Recaptcha的设置。使用Django的override_settings装饰器可以暂时更改配置。
  5. 示例代码:
  6. 示例代码:

无论使用哪种方法禁用Recaptcha,需要确保在测试环境中进行禁用操作,并且在正式环境中恢复Recaptcha以确保安全性。禁用Recaptcha可能会增加系统面临恶意攻击的风险,因此在正式环境中谨慎使用。

页面内容是否对你有帮助?
有帮助
没帮助

相关·内容

2分7秒

基于深度强化学习的机械臂位置感知抓取任务

5分33秒

JSP 在线学习系统myeclipse开发mysql数据库web结构java编程

领券